Description

This heart shaped multi fidget packs in 3 satisfying fidgets while also being the perfect print for Valentines day. On one of the ends, it uses my tried and true large wheel clicker to add some tactile clicky goodness. Sticking out of one of the sides, I added a modified slide clicker fidget. Built into the other end, I designed a 3 ring gyro fidget, with each ring being able to spin freely in any direction. All of these delightful fidgets are packed into a compact heart shaped form factor, taking only 19.84 grams and under 55 minutes to print. This 3 in 1 Valentines heart fidget is the perfect print for a loved one or yourself to celebrate Valentines day.

Printing Instructions:

  1. Prepare the Print Bed
    • Clean the print bed thoroughly with isopropyl alcohol to ensure proper adhesion.
    • Additional adhesive for the print bed is highly recommended! I suggest using 3D-Lac spray or a glue stick.
       
  2. Download the Print Profile
    • Send the pre-configured print profile to your Bambu Lab printer through the Bambu Handy app or Download and open the pre-configured print profile in Bambu Studio.
       
  3. Select Your Printing Options
    • Choose your filament type and color.
    • Select your print bed type (e.g., textured or smooth).
    • Confirm your printer settings, ideally for a Bambu Lab printer.
       
  4. Start Printing
    • Begin the print job. No supports are necessary.
